BP神经网络在基于铁谱技术的磨损状态评价体系中的应用

摘    要:根据智能化铁谱状态监测的要求,将对设备磨损状态反应比较敏感的三个定量铁谱参数作为输入参数,应用BP神经网络对设备的磨损状态进行了自动识别。经过现场验证,此方法结合定性铁谱分析可以较准确地评判设备的磨损状态级别。

The Application of BP Neural Network in the Wear Condition Evaluating System Based on Ferrography

Abstract:In the light of the need of intellectualized ferrographic technology,three quantitative parameters which are sensitive to wear condition were chosen as input parameters,then BP neutral network was applied to auto-analyze wear condition of machine.On the basis of practice,this method combines with qualitative ferrographic analysis can evaluate the wear condition degree of machine accurately.
